Question 51

The daily commute time for employees at a tech firm is normally distributed with a mean of 45 minutes and a standard deviation of 6 minutes.

a.

Find the probability of a commute taking longer than 58 minutes.

[2]
b.

Write down a null and alternative hypothesis for a two-tailed test.

[1]
c.

A survey of 12 randomly selected employees finds a mean commute time of 49.5 minutes. Test at the 10% significance level whether there is evidence that the mean commute time has changed.

[3]
